SaaS startup Unicommerce’s profit after tax (PAT) grew 21% year-on-year (YoY) to INR 4.47 Cr in the second quarter of the ongoing financial year 2024-25 (Q2 FY25) from INR 3.69 Cr in the year-ago quarter.
On a quarter-on-quarter (QoQ) basis, profit rose 27% from INR 3.51 Cr.
Revenue from contract with customers increased almost 13% to INR 29.30 Cr during the quarter under review from INR 25.93 Cr in Q2 FY24. On a sequential basis, it increased 6.7% from INR 27.46 Cr.
Including other income, Unicommerce’s total income stood at INR 30.59 Cr. This was an increase of 10% from INR 27.78 Cr in the year-ago period.
Meanwhile, total expenses rose 7.3% to INR 24.58 Cr from INR 22.90 Cr in Q2 FY24. Expenses rose 1.2% from INR 24.28 Cr in the preceding March quarter.
